Generate Shift Handover Report
Explanation
Handover Details and Reporting enables supervisors, and crew leads to manage maintenance transitions between
shifts. It improves visibility into task status, supports shift notes, and facilitates the generation, emailing and
printing of shift handover reports. These capabilities enhance communication, support compliance, and help maintain
operational continuity.
This report is available in both line and hangar maintenance.
To view the report as a PDF, select Print, then select Preview. You can print and
email shift handover reports. Once generated, the report will be available in the Report Archive
page, which can be bookmarked on your browser for quick access to historical shift handover documents.
Handover notes can only be added in hangar maintenance. Notes can be edited or deleted only by the user who created
them, and only within the defined report duration.
Notes:
- In line maintenance, deferred faults approved by MOC do not appear in the Deferred Faults Within the
Time Range section.
- When a technician changes the default report duration, navigates to a Task Details page, and
then returns to the Handover Details and Reporting page, the default report duration is
restored. The changed report duration does not persist across navigations.
Prerequisites
- Configure the HANDOVER_REPORT_PERIOD_HOURS parameter from the Maintenance Execution
Parameters page. It defines the default time range, in hours, used to calculate the
From value for shift handover reports and determines how far back from the current time
maintenance tasks are shown.
- Grant appropriate user permissions for line and hangar supervisors and hangar crew leads.
- An email sender must be configured in the Solution Manager/Integration/IFS Connect/Setup IFS
Connect/Sender page. For more information about configuring the email sender, see IFS Technical
Documentation.
System Effects
- When the Print button is selected, a shift handover report is generated and archived. This
can be viewed from the Report Archive page.
- If you select a printer, the report is sent to the chosen device for printing, using the selected layout and
number of copies.
- If selected, the report is emailed to the specified email address.
